Render quality test: Measures the visual fidelity provided by thedevice in the high-end gaming-like scene Multi-lingual, easy-to-use user interface: device comparison withinthe application by downloading the complete GFXBench database,extensive system information. Features from GFXBench 3.0: Battery and Stability test: Measures the device’s battery life andperformance stability by logging frames-per-second (FPS) andexpected battery running while running sustained game-likeanimations (the T-Rex scene). New features: Manhattan 3.1 test: GPU-intensive OpenGL ES 3.1 test using advancedAPI-features for testing the latest high-end mobile devices(Features: Compute shaders, Indirect draw-calls, HDR, enhancedDepth-of-Field, etc.) Enhanced low-level tests: ALU2, Texturing, Driver Overhead 2 –replacing the original low-level tests of GFXBench 3.0, these ES3.0 tests better approximate the workload of the Manhattantest Detail graphs: all test results are now augmented with temperature,CPU & GPU frequency, and frame time graphs to provideadditional in-depth information.

GFXBench 3.1 adds advanced OpenGL ES 3.1-features and new specialtests to the popular GFXBench 3D graphics benchmark. GFXBench 3.1 is a free, cross-platform and cross-API 3D graphicsbenchmark that measures graphics performance, long-term performancestability, render quality and power consumption with a single,easy-to-use application.
